UPC: 884088468187. 5.0x5.0x0.176 inches.From the composer of Song of the Shadows, Harvest of Sorrows and The Weeping Tree comes a brilliant new innovative cantata for Holy Week, The Lenten Sketches. The work is a series of tableaus illustrating the pivotal final days of Christ's earthly ministry, the triumphal entry, the last supper, the garden of Gethsemane and the crucifixion. With a performance time of approximately 30 minutes, the cantata is easily integrated into a worship event. There is a full line of support products available to help facilitate your presentation of this dramatic new work including a digital resource kit featuring art work, PowerPoint visuals, a Bible study, practice hints, interpretive movement options, plus a unique composer's commentary explaining some of the writer's perspective on the composition of the cantata. Expertly orchestrated by Brant Adams, this important work is destined to become a Lenten classic. Outstanding! Includes: Portrait of Grace; Behold the King of Zion Comes; From an Upper Room; Scenes from Gethsemane; Tableau of Sorrow; Pieta; Epilogue. Instrumentation is Flute 1&2, Oboe/English Horn, Clarinet 1&2, Bassoon, Horn, Timpani, Percussion 1&2, Piano, Violin 1, Violin 2, Viola, Cello, Double Bass.
